Serbia Basketball 'Expecting' Nikola Jokic to Make Major Offseason Announcement

The Denver Nuggets are in the full offseason mode with regard to the 2024-25 NBA season. However, that does not mean every single member of their franchise is going to be enjoying a relaxing summer.

Nikola Jokic may not have a quiet offseason. The Nuggets superstar center could be quite active away from the NBA.

Jokic expected to make major offseason announcement

Eurobasket 2025 will tip off in late August of this calendar year. After taking home a bronze medal at the Paris 2024 Olympic Games, Serbia is expected to be one of the top contenders at the competition.

A big reason to believe in the relatively small Eastern European country is a strong basketball tradition and the good fortunate of having the best player on the planet. One who is expected to be available for the tournament. 

According to BasketNews, President of Serbia's basketball federation Nebojsa Covic is counting on all hands being on deck for this competition. That includes the Nuggets superstar center.

"I expect us to have a complete squad. I think that those constant questions about Jokic playing can create an unhealthy environment. We are all working on having a complete squad ready."

-Nebojsa Covic

Jokic is coming off another dominant individual campaign. The MVP runner-up made NBA history with his 2024-25 statistics.

Jokic averaged the first triple-double in league history after posting 29.6 points, 12.7 rebounds, and 10.2 assists per game. This also made him the first player to ever finish top 3 in points, rebounds, and assists per-game averages.

Having that kind of presence in the lineup for Serbia would go a long way to solidifying their status as a favorite to win the competition. Everyone saw at the Paris Olympics just how dominant Jokic can be on the international stage.
